@app.post("/api/clinical/resolve") async def resolve_behavior_insight(behavior_log_id: str, final_diagnosis: str): # Update behavior_medical_insights set is_resolved = True return "message": "Insight resolved and archived"
Animal behavior is the scientific study of everything animals do, whether the action is innate (instinct) or learned (conditioned). It encompasses:
Key concepts include communication (vocalizations, body language), social hierarchy, territoriality, predation, and reproductive rituals.
from fastapi import FastAPI, HTTPException
from pydantic import BaseModel
from datetime import datetime
from typing import Optional
app = FastAPI(title="VetInsight Behavior Module") sexo gratis zoofilia zootube abotonada hot
class BehaviorLogCreate(BaseModel):
animal_id: str
behavior_type: str
duration_minutes: int
trigger: Optional[str] = None
severity: int
notes: Optional[str] = None
class VetClinicalCreate(BaseModel):
animal_id: str
diagnosis: str
vital_signs: dict
The feature includes a vet-curated rule engine mapping abnormal behaviors to differential diagnoses: Animal behavior is the scientific study of everything
| Behavior | Typical Medical Cause | Urgency |
|----------|----------------------|---------|
| Head pressing against wall | Hepatic encephalopathy, toxicosis, prosencephalon disease | High |
| Pacing + panting (at night) | Canine cognitive dysfunction, pain, Cushing's | Medium |
| Sudden house soiling (trained animal) | UTI, diabetes, kidney disease, spinal cord issue | High |
| Tail chasing + flank sucking | Canine compulsive disorder (often secondary to GI or neuro issue) | Low-Medium |
| Anorexia + hiding | Systemic illness (fever, renal failure, neoplasia) | High |
| Excessive drooling + pawing at mouth | Dental abscess, oral foreign body, nausea | Medium |
When a dog starts chewing the base of their tail until it bleeds, the first stop is often a trainer. When a cat stops using the litter box, the first assumption is that they are "acting out."
But in the world of modern veterinary science, behavior is rarely just about training—or spite. It is a vital clinical symptom, as important as a fever or a limp. Key concepts include communication (vocalizations
For decades, veterinary medicine and animal behavior existed in separate silos. Vets fixed the body; trainers fixed the mind. Today, however, we are witnessing a necessary and fascinating merger. We are realizing that you cannot treat the body without understanding the mind, and you cannot train the mind without ensuring the body is healthy.
Here is why the intersection of animal behavior and veterinary science is the most critical frontier in pet care today.
One of the most significant movements in modern veterinary science is Fear-Free certification. This initiative trains veterinary professionals to recognize fear, anxiety, and stress (FAS) and proactively mitigate it. Techniques include: